Lilly to offer higher dose versions of weight-loss drugs on website
Jun 16, 2025 4:15 AM

June 16 (Reuters) - U.S. drugmaker Eli Lilly ( LLY )

said on Monday it will offer the higher dose versions of its

popular weight-loss drug Zepbound on its website LillyDirect.

The company said 12.5 milligrams and 15 mg doses of the drug

will be available for $499 per month on the website with

shipments to patients beginning in early August.
